Dr Mahathir: Complete gender equality is a ‘stupid’ idea

Dr Mahathir Mohamad — who has lately been making a number of interesting observations about gender roles— thinks complete gender equality is a ‘stupid idea’. 

The Malay Mail Online reports that Malaysia’s longest-serving prime minister feels it is impossible to achieve such an ideal due to ‘incontrovertible physiological differences between men and women’.

According to the report, Dr Mahathir, 89, felt any attempt at reversing gender roles to achieve this kind of equality was ‘misguided’.

“Stupid idea to suggest that men do what women do and women do what men do.

“Muslims must be prepared to defend the stand that there is no absolute equality. It’s not possible,”he was quoted telling the audience at the International Islamic Forum in Putrajaya.

He did make an exception, though, by stating that opportunities for equal rights can be given to women, including a chance to become the country’s prime minister.

Opportunities similar to that, however, should not be given to ‘other matters’, the portal reported Dr Mahathir as saying. 

Two days ago Dr Mahathir was quoted as saying that if men did not step-up their game, they would end up as ‘home-keepers’.

He also lashed out at Malaysian men, calling out men in Kelantan specifically, for not measuring up to the more hardworking women.

“In Kelantan, you can see the women working very hard while the men sit in a coffee shop, smoking cigarettes,” he was quoted in this report by The Rakyat Post.
